Gwaun Valley Mill

Fishguard & Goodwick, Pembrokeshire · sleeps 6 · 3 bedrooms

The old mill of the Gwaun — wheel and workings preserved behind glass, the millstream still running beneath a bedroom floor window — sits in the valley where time genuinely runs differently (the Gwaun still toasts New Year by the old calendar on 13 January). Oakwoods, otters and owls are the neighbours.

Three bedrooms across the mill floors, a fireplace worth building evenings around, and a garden running to the stream. Bessie's — the Dyffryn Arms, beer through a hatch, unchanged in living memory — is a walk down the lane. Newport, Carn Ingli and the north beaches are all within fifteen minutes when the valley lets you leave.

  • Dyffryn Arms (Bessie's) (pub) The Gwaun Valley's legendary front-room pub — beer through a hatch, unchanged in living memory.
  • Pentre Ifan (attraction) Wales's most photogenic Neolithic burial chamber — a 16-tonne capstone balanced on points, with Carn Ingli behind.
